ail — (v.) c.1300, from O.E. eglan to trouble, plague, afflict, from P.Gmc. *azljaz (Cf. O.E. egle hideous, loathsome, troublesome, painful; Goth. agls shameful, disgraceful, agliþa distress, affliction, hardship, us agljan to oppress, afflict ), from… … Etymology dictionary
ail — 1. noun /eɪl/ a) An ailment; trouble; illness. b) The awn of barley or other types of corn. 2. verb /eɪl/ … Wiktionary
ail — v. 1 tr. archaic (only in 3rd person interrog. or indefinite constructions) trouble or afflict in mind or body ({{}}what ails him?). 2 intr. (usu. be ailing) be ill. Etymology: OE egl(i)an f. egle troublesome … Useful english dictionary
